Baller SkiBadger Posted July 30, 2020 Baller Share Posted July 30, 2020 Does anyone know of any 'public' courses on Lake Cumberland? Seems any mention of courses there is from about 7 years ago. Thinking about possibly heading down with a small group late September, if there are courses, of course. ;) Thanks!!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Members acmx Posted July 30, 2020 Members Share Posted July 30, 2020 @SkiBadger Used to be one @ Grider Hill, I think it's still there.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Baller igkya Posted July 30, 2020 Baller Share Posted July 30, 2020 That's a BIG lake. What part of lake are you going to? There's a handful of them, some are hard to find. Burnside, Beaver creek, Harmon Creek, Grider Hill to name a few.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Members acmx Posted July 30, 2020 Members Share Posted July 30, 2020 The course at Burnside has been gone a long time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Baller SkiBadger Posted July 30, 2020 Author Baller Share Posted July 30, 2020 @igkya, we're thinking about renting a house boat at State Dock, BUT it depends where we can find a course or 2.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Baller TEL Posted July 30, 2020 Baller Share Posted July 30, 2020 About 30 years ago a group of us use to drag my boat up to Lake Cumberland from Florida to a buddy of mines parents house in the mountains, used his pontoon boat as our floating dock. When we went to State dock they told us about a slalom course. It was my first time through a legit slalom course, I was hooked. I would ask them at the State dock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Baller igkya Posted July 30, 2020 Baller Share Posted July 30, 2020 Harmon Creek looks to be the closest, but it's been a while since I was there.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
